Pokemon Snap U is a sequel of Pokemon Snap for the Wii U. It is being developed by Nintendo and is set for a 2014 release.

Gameplay[]

The gameplay is very similar to Pokemon Snap, but the player takes pictures by rotating the Wii U Gamepad and pressing ZR to take the picture. The ZL button can zoom in on the target. The player can also fly the ZERO-SIX on a set path in aerial levels. While flying, the player must balance the Wii U Gamepad while taking pictures. Also, bosses can be fought, where the player must weaken the boss to take good pictures under a time limit. Bosses are unlocked by taking pictures of all the Pokemon in a stage. In Easy Mode, the Pokemon move slower, and in Hard Mode, the Pokemon move faster.

Plot[]

In the Xenos Islands, islands close to the Hoenn region, Professor Oak has sent Todd Snap, a photographer to take pictures of Pokemon. Todd meets Professor Birch, who reveals to have developed the ZERO-SIX. He takes Todd's ZERO-ONE and gives Todd his own vechicle. Todd then takes off to find rare Pokemon.

After defeating all the bosses, Professor Birch shows Todd the new ZERO-SEVEN which can travel into the Hall of Origin and photograph Arceus itself. Todd photos Arceus and goes back to his dimension to show the world.
